You are evaluating a 5-year-old admitted to Shadow General Hospital with asthma having an acute exacerbation. What would you exp
Pepsi [2]
In an acute exacerbation of asthma, you would expect to hear whistling sound or wheezing when you listen to her lungs. Whistling sound is indicative of constricted air passages due to obstructed air flow. This obstruction of airway is due to inflammation of bronchial tubes that narrows air passages.

How does the body produce mucus?
kkurt [141]
Your mouth, nose, throat, sinuses and lungs are lined with mucus membranes. These membranes contain mucus glands that produce - surprise - mucus. Mucus-producing membranes line specific passages in your body, like the respiratory and digestive tracts, for protection and support.
